Description

The snow began on a Saturday...a cold, brooding day in September 2203.

The world's leading scientists--grimly aware of the monstrous new age of ice that would close around the Earth and bury the human race alive--had issued their warnings.

But the governments had ignored them, issued bland reassurances, and berated the scientists for their alarmist cries of doom.

For several years, though the snows started and stopped, the winters grew longer and the days colder.

Then one day the snow began--and did not stop!
